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Quality: Higher-grade travertine tends to be more expensive due to its superior durability and appearance.
- Paving Area Size: Larger areas require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Labor Costs: Skilled labor in Vallejo can vary in price, impacting the total expense.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the existing surface and the amount of preparation needed can add to the cost.
- Design Complexity: Intricate patterns and custom designs may require more time and specialized skills, thus raising the price.
- Additional Features: Extras like edging, sealing, or drainage systems can add to the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(Vallejo, CA) |
---|---|
Basic Installation (per sq ft) | $12 - $18 |
High-Quality Travertine (per sq ft) | $20 - $30 |
Site Preparation (per sq ft) | $3 - $5 |
Custom Designs (per sq ft) | $25 - $35 |
Sealing (per sq ft) | $1 - $3 |
Edging (per linear foot) | $5 - $10 |
Drainage Systems | $500 - $1,500 (total) |
